On 3/30/15, Satguru Rathi <tarannumra...@gmail.com> wrote: > Hi, > > I received the update yesterday and I don't know how it got downloaded as > the phone was not connected to WiFi. I am very pleased with the update and > here are a few things worth noting: > - Notifications: now it is much easier to access the Notifications from the > lock screen and they no more seem cluttered. > - It is much easier to focus on and activate the three Dock items - Phone, > Unlock, and Camera compared to 5.02 as in 5.02, the TB keeps mixing with the > notifications and the Dock items and it is hard to focus on the Dock items. > - In every opened app, the TB now moves easily to "Back", "Home", and > "Overview" elliminating the need to find the "Navigate Back" button though I > still need to understand it fully and the logic behind this when there is > already an option available to move backwards. > - Scrolling in the webpages has improved significantly and TB doesn't get > stuck after saying "Webview". > - Charging: It is now easy to know if the phone is charging or not as the > phone now shows "Charging" when connected to power supply. It also shows the > battery status on the locked screen towards the upper right corner and also > tells how long it would take for your phone to get fully charged if you > awake the screen. > > Will post further if I find anything interesting.
